| Criterion | centron | Microsoft Azure |
|---|---|---|
| Data centres | Own data centre in Hallstadt near Bamberg, further locations in Nuremberg, Coburg and Frankfurt am Main – exclusively Germany | More than 60 regions worldwide and over 150 data centres |
| Data sovereignty | GDPR; ISO/IEC 27001 based on IT-Grundschutz (BSI-IGZ-0773); ISO 9001; ISO 14001; unqualified BSI C5:2020 Type 1 attestation | Extensive compliance frameworks in place; as a US corporation, the CLOUD Act remains a consideration |
| Performance | NVMe storage, enterprise-grade hardware; single-core score 1,487 (Geekbench, own measurement) | High scalability, performance varies by region and instance type |
| Availability | 99.5 % worker/power, 99.8 % HA pool, 99.9 % storage – contractually assured in the service specification | SLA varies by service and selected tier |
| Support | 24/7 expert support included, German-speaking, personal contacts | Support at all locations with varying service hours, primarily via the support portal; higher tiers chargeable |
| Flexibility | Individually scalable solutions, managed services up to Premium Full Managing | Very large service portfolio, requires specialist expertise |
| Customer proximity | Personal contact, direct line to engineers | No personal contact in the standard offering |
| Sustainability | ISO 14001 certified, green electricity, cold/warm aisle containment, outside-air cooling, recycling | LEED Gold certification, sustainability targets for 2030 and 2050; high overall resource consumption due to the global infrastructure |
| Billing | Hourly, no minimum term; inbound and S3 traffic free of charge; VMs from €3.12/month | Pay as you go; discounts of up to 80 % only with long-term reservations; VMs from €5.24/month (Germany West Central region) |
